BPA has developed a five-step compliance process that spans from gaining
management approval to achieving compliance of specific systems.
Services
The services BPA offers
for each the 5 phases include:
Gaining Management
Approval
- Educating management
on the Part 11 regulation and the 5-step process to compliance
- Advising you on
gaining management buy-in
- Preparing a corporate
Part 11 compliance and validation policy
Developing an
Inventory of Part 11 Systems
- Working with you
to prepare an inventory of Part 11 systems
Preparing a Compliance
Master Plan
- Classifying the
Part 11 systems according to priority categories
- Preparing a Compliance
Master Plan
Creating a Compliance
Infrastructure
- Preparing policies
and procedures for: Part 11 compliance, validation, metrology, risk
management, and IT processes (such documentation can also be purchased
from BPA)
- Implementing the
infrastructure, including training
Achieving Part
11 Compliance of Individual Systems
- Managing the compliance
project
- Evaluating the
system’s compliance with each Part 11 clause
- Performing a risk
assessment as a basis for appropriate remediation
- Identifying and
implementing appropriate risk based remediations
- Customizing
the software to build in Part 11 functionality, if appropriate
- Training employees
on computer system validation
- Validating the
system
